Hustle: Plot & Cast!
The synopsis of the movie reads, “After discovering a once-in-a-lifetime player with a rocky past abroad, a down on his luck basketball scout (Adam Sandler) takes it upon himself to bring the phenomenon to the States without his team’s approval. Moreover, against the odds, they have one final shot to prove they have what it takes to make it in the NBA.”
Behind the camera, Hustle is a team-up between two very different worlds: sports video games and Oscar contenders. The drama is co-written by Will Fetters, one of the scribes behind A Star Is Born, and Taylor Materne, who penned NBA 2K19 and 2K20. Filmmaker Jeremiah Zagar directs with Adam Sandler producing as part of Happy Madison’s overall deal with Netflix alongside producer LeBron James.
Sandler marks his ninth Netflix starring role with Hustle, in which he plays the rule-breaking scout. Real-life Spanish NBA basketball player Juancho Hernangomez brings his skills to the screen as a fictional baller. Queen Latifah, Robert Duvall, Ben Foster, Jordan Hull, Ainhoa Pillet, María Botto and former NBA player (and current sportscaster) Kenny Smith round out the Hustle team.
Hustle might be a sports drama, but it still has some room for romance. We can see Sandler and Queen Latifah as an on-screen married couple.
